If your septic pump fails, your system may stop processing water entirely, leading to an immediate backup in your home. Repairs involve troubleshooting the electrical wiring, checking the pump impeller for debris, or replacing the pump motor itself. This is a technical job that requires specialized tools and safety gear. Costs typically range from a few hundred to over a thousand dollars based on the pump model and the complexity of the electrical work.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What is a septic distribution box and what does it do?

The distribution box in Rockford septic systems is a crucial component that receives effluent from the septic tank. It then evenly distributes this liquid waste to the various pipes in your drain field. This ensures that the wastewater is spread out properly for effective treatment by the soil.

How often do septic tanks need to be emptied in Rockford?

In Rockford, septic tanks generally need to be emptied, or pumped, every 3 to 5 years. However, this frequency can vary based on your household's water usage and the size of the tank. A professional inspection can help determine the optimal pumping schedule for your specific needs.

What are the signs of a failing septic tank drain field?

Signs of a failing septic tank drain field in Rockford include persistent wet or soggy areas in your yard, sewage backups, and foul odors. Slow drains throughout the house can also indicate a problem. If you notice these issues, it’s important to contact a professional for an assessment.
